
The Concord is one majorly sweet canoe. This boat has won the praise of many paddlers for its excellent handling characteristics.
It’s ideal as a family canoe for day-tripping or short weekend camping trips. Designed by Tim Stewart with a flared bow and stern add buoyancy and make it drier in rough waters.

SPECIFICATIONS

Length: 16′ 6″
Width at Waterline: 33″
Width at Rails: 36″
Depth: 13″
Bow Height: 19.5″
Hull Shape: Symmetrical
Hull Design: Shallow arch
Aramid Weight: 46 pounds (with ash rails)
Capacity: 1,000 pounds
